Wi-Fi Based Positioning System for Application in Child Safety
Abdul Lateef Haroon P S, Vidya I. B, R Rohith, Vimlesh Kumar
Abstract
Parents and event organizers are often concerned about the safety and security of children during large-scale public events. This study addresses the crucial issue and suggests an architecture model for a smart, IoT-enabled digital system for tracking child safety. The Cloud, Mobile, and Wi-Fi modules are integrated into this IoT-enabled digital system architecture to precisely pinpoint a child’s geographic location on an event map. The sophisticated IoT-enabled smart child safety tracking digital system’s complex people, information, process, and technology architecture elements are described, along with their relationships, in the suggested architecture model.
